Eligibility Requirements for Substitute Teachers in Rutherford County

To become a substitute teacher in Rutherford County, you'll need to meet certain requirements. These typically include:

  • Bachelor's Degree: A b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university is usually a prerequisite. The specific degree doesn't always matter; the focus is on demonstrating a commitment to higher education.
  • Background Check: Thorough background checks are standard procedure. This involves fingerprinting and a review of your criminal history.
  • Valid Driver's License: A valid Tennessee driver's license is often required, especially if you will be traveling between schools.
  • TB Test: A recent tuberculosis (TB) test is typically mandated for health and safety reasons.
  • Other Requirements: Rutherford County Schools might have additional specific requirements, so it's crucial to check their official website for the most up-to-date information.

The Application Process: Steps to Becoming a Sub

The application process for substitute teaching positions in Rutherford County generally involves these steps:

  1. Online Application: Start by completing the online application through the Rutherford County Schools website. This usually includes providing personal information, education history, and employment experience.
  2. Background Check & Fingerprinting: Once your application is reviewed, you'll be instructed on how to complete the required background check and fingerprinting process.
  3. TB Test: You will likely need to provide proof of a recent TB test. Many local clinics offer this service.
  4. Interview (Possibly): Depending on the number of applications received, you might be invited for an interview to discuss your experience and suitability for the role.
  5. Orientation: Once your application is approved, you'll likely participate in a short orientation session to familiarize yourself with the school district's policies and procedures.
